Safety signals — FAERS

Adverse reaction reports describe suspected side effects. A report does not mean the drug caused the event — co-medications, underlying disease and coincidence all contribute.

Most-reported reactions

  1. Nausea — 138 reports (12.58%)
  2. Dyspnoea — 117 reports (10.67%)
  3. Pyrexia — 117 reports (10.67%)
  4. Diarrhoea — 114 reports (10.39%)
  5. Hypotension — 110 reports (10.03%)
  6. Pneumonia — 108 reports (9.85%)
  7. Vomiting — 107 reports (9.75%)
  8. Drug Ineffective — 98 reports (8.93%)
  9. Asthenia — 94 reports (8.57%)
  10. Off Label Use — 94 reports (8.57%)
